What is a remote software sales development representative?

A Remote Software Sales Development Representative (SDR) is a professional who works from a remote location to identify and qualify potential customers for a software company. Their main responsibilities include reaching out to prospects via email, phone, or social media, understanding customer needs, and setting up meetings or demos for the sales team. SDRs play a crucial role in generating new business opportunities and building the sales pipeline. They typically work closely with account executives and marketing teams to ensure a steady flow of qualified leads. This role requires strong communication skills, resilience, and a good understanding of the software products being sold.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a remote software sales development representative?

To thrive as a Remote Software Sales Development Representative, you need strong communication skills, a basic understanding of software products, and experience in sales or lead generation, often supported by a bachelor’s degree. Familiarity with CRM platforms like Salesforce, sales automation tools, and virtual meeting software is typically required. Exceptional self-motivation, resilience, and active listening are crucial soft skills for building relationships and handling rejection in a remote environment. These skills and qualities are important to effectively engage prospects, drive pipeline growth, and achieve sales targets from a remote setting.

What are some common challenges faced by remote software sales development representatives, and how can they be overcome?

Remote Software Sales Development Representatives often face challenges such as building rapport with prospects virtually, staying self-motivated without in-person team dynamics, and managing time effectively across different time zones. Overcoming these challenges typically involves leveraging strong communication tools, setting clear daily goals, and regularly collaborating with sales teams through virtual meetings. Many companies also offer mentorship programs and ongoing sales training to support remote SDRs in their professional growth.

What is the difference between Remote Software Sales Development Representative vs Remote Software Account Executive?

AspectRemote Software Sales Development RepresentativeRemote Software Account Executive
Primary RoleQualifies leads and sets appointments for sales teamsCloses deals and manages client relationships
Required SkillsLead generation, cold outreach, product knowledgeNegotiation, closing skills, account management
Work EnvironmentRemote, inside salesRemote or hybrid, client-facing
Typical MetricsNumber of qualified leads, outreach volumeSales closed, revenue generated

The main difference is that a Remote Software Sales Development Representative focuses on prospecting and qualifying leads, while a Remote Software Account Executive handles closing sales and managing client accounts. Both roles require strong communication skills and industry knowledge but serve different stages of the sales process.

Rexel USA is one of the largest distributors of electrical products, data communication, wireless communication and related supplies in the United States. Rexel USA operates its electrical distribution business in the United States through eight Regions that go to market under various banner and trade names, including Rexel, Rexel Automation, Gexpro, Mayer, Talley and Platt Electric Supply. In addition to an online store, Rexel USA has a distribution network of over 460 warehouse storefront locations throughout the U.S.
